Searched defs:usba_hcdi_ops (Results 1 - 5 of 5) sorted by relevance

/illumos-gate/usr/src/uts/common/io/usb/usba/
H A Dhcdi.c240 * alloc usba_hcdi_ops structure
246 usba_hcdi_ops_t *usba_hcdi_ops; local
248 usba_hcdi_ops = kmem_zalloc(sizeof (usba_hcdi_ops_t), KM_SLEEP);
250 return (usba_hcdi_ops);
255 * dealloc usba_hcdi_ops structure
H A Dusba.c182 usba_hcdi_ops_t *usba_hcdi_ops; local
294 usba_hcdi_ops = usba_hcdi->hcdi_ops;
295 ASSERT(usba_hcdi_ops != NULL);
834 usba_hcdi_ops_t *usba_hcdi_ops,
861 usba_device->usb_hcdi_ops = usba_hcdi_ops;
868 if (usba_hcdi_ops) {
869 ASSERT(usba_device->usb_hcdi_ops == usba_hcdi_ops);
832 usba_create_child_devi(dev_info_t *dip, char *node_name, usba_hcdi_ops_t *usba_hcdi_ops, dev_info_t *usb_root_hub_dip, usb_port_status_t port_status, usba_device_t *usba_device, dev_info_t **child_dip) argument
/illumos-gate/usr/src/uts/common/sys/usb/usba/
H A Dhcdi.h55 typedef struct usba_hcdi_ops { struct
254 * USBA allocates the usba_hcdi_ops so we can easily handle
/illumos-gate/usr/src/uts/common/io/usb/hcd/ehci/
H A Dehci_util.c1702 usba_hcdi_ops_t *usba_hcdi_ops; local
1707 usba_hcdi_ops = usba_alloc_hcdi_ops();
1709 usba_hcdi_ops->usba_hcdi_ops_version = HCDI_OPS_VERSION;
1711 usba_hcdi_ops->usba_hcdi_pm_support = ehci_hcdi_pm_support;
1712 usba_hcdi_ops->usba_hcdi_pipe_open = ehci_hcdi_pipe_open;
1713 usba_hcdi_ops->usba_hcdi_pipe_close = ehci_hcdi_pipe_close;
1715 usba_hcdi_ops->usba_hcdi_pipe_reset = ehci_hcdi_pipe_reset;
1716 usba_hcdi_ops->usba_hcdi_pipe_reset_data_toggle =
1719 usba_hcdi_ops->usba_hcdi_pipe_ctrl_xfer = ehci_hcdi_pipe_ctrl_xfer;
1720 usba_hcdi_ops
[all...]
/illumos-gate/usr/src/uts/common/io/usb/hcd/openhci/
H A Dohci.c2015 usba_hcdi_ops_t *usba_hcdi_ops; local
2020 usba_hcdi_ops = usba_alloc_hcdi_ops();
2022 usba_hcdi_ops->usba_hcdi_ops_version = HCDI_OPS_VERSION;
2024 usba_hcdi_ops->usba_hcdi_pm_support = ohci_hcdi_pm_support;
2025 usba_hcdi_ops->usba_hcdi_pipe_open = ohci_hcdi_pipe_open;
2026 usba_hcdi_ops->usba_hcdi_pipe_close = ohci_hcdi_pipe_close;
2028 usba_hcdi_ops->usba_hcdi_pipe_reset = ohci_hcdi_pipe_reset;
2029 usba_hcdi_ops->usba_hcdi_pipe_reset_data_toggle =
2032 usba_hcdi_ops->usba_hcdi_pipe_ctrl_xfer = ohci_hcdi_pipe_ctrl_xfer;
2033 usba_hcdi_ops
[all...]

Completed in 80 milliseconds